diff --git a/packages/frontend/.eslintrc.js b/packages/frontend/.eslintrc.js index e8e0e57d2abb7978827e9ab78a8f8a1d11935206..a1e1f57e1005193fd74d14d83f8a5d9c1b205bf7 100644 --- a/packages/frontend/.eslintrc.js +++ b/packages/frontend/.eslintrc.js @@ -64,6 +64,7 @@ module.exports = { 'vue/singleline-html-element-content-newline': 'off', // (vue/vue3-recommended disabled the autofix for Vue 2 compatibility) 'vue/v-on-event-hyphenation': ['warn', 'always', { autofix: true }], + 'vue/attribute-hyphenation': ['warn', 'never'], }, globals: { // Node.js diff --git a/packages/frontend/src/components/global/MkMisskeyFlavoredMarkdown.vue b/packages/frontend/src/components/global/MkMisskeyFlavoredMarkdown.vue index 28a0d1c9861c9c9b94b0320d3726114983dfa0e1..aadee75044769c58ad72a26514cba9d224a43b36 100644 --- a/packages/frontend/src/components/global/MkMisskeyFlavoredMarkdown.vue +++ b/packages/frontend/src/components/global/MkMisskeyFlavoredMarkdown.vue @@ -1,5 +1,5 @@ <template> -<MfmCore :text="text" :plain="plain" :nowrap="nowrap" :author="author" :is-note="isNote" :class="[$style.root, { [$style.nowrap]: nowrap }]"/> +<MfmCore :text="text" :plain="plain" :nowrap="nowrap" :author="author" :isNote="isNote" :class="[$style.root, { [$style.nowrap]: nowrap }]"/> </template> <script lang="ts" setup> diff --git a/packages/frontend/src/components/page/page.text.vue b/packages/frontend/src/components/page/page.text.vue index c324d55a7014388672426574fd270cd9dc5d2dac..308948b45c0d239ad48b39ebc6af548c93b8ea47 100644 --- a/packages/frontend/src/components/page/page.text.vue +++ b/packages/frontend/src/components/page/page.text.vue @@ -1,6 +1,6 @@ <template> <div class="mrdgzndn"> - <Mfm :text="block.text" :is-note="false" :i="$i"/> + <Mfm :text="block.text" :isNote="false" :i="$i"/> <MkUrlPreview v-for="url in urls" :key="url" :url="url" class="url"/> </div> </template> diff --git a/packages/frontend/src/pages/channel.vue b/packages/frontend/src/pages/channel.vue index 2c0483aa06eedbb21bbd5c4571581cfc98820726..59ca6c83bda0ef4dca2586afdda1ee6f4fb60404 100644 --- a/packages/frontend/src/pages/channel.vue +++ b/packages/frontend/src/pages/channel.vue @@ -15,7 +15,7 @@ <div :class="$style.bannerFade"></div> </div> <div v-if="channel.description" :class="$style.description"> - <Mfm :text="channel.description" :is-note="false" :i="$i"/> + <Mfm :text="channel.description" :isNote="false" :i="$i"/> </div> </div> diff --git a/packages/frontend/src/pages/clip.vue b/packages/frontend/src/pages/clip.vue index e3ac3f4c9bb722cfe38210308d67c71c4d790cd0..9207a9fa9b1e129c006a01bc21a4f16c13036300 100644 --- a/packages/frontend/src/pages/clip.vue +++ b/packages/frontend/src/pages/clip.vue @@ -5,7 +5,7 @@ <div v-if="clip"> <div class="okzinsic _panel"> <div v-if="clip.description" class="description"> - <Mfm :text="clip.description" :is-note="false" :i="$i"/> + <Mfm :text="clip.description" :isNote="false" :i="$i"/> </div> <MkButton v-if="favorited" v-tooltip="i18n.ts.unfavorite" as-like class="button" rounded primary @click="unfavorite()"><i class="ti ti-heart"></i><span v-if="clip.favoritedCount > 0" style="margin-left: 6px;">{{ clip.favoritedCount }}</span></MkButton> <MkButton v-else v-tooltip="i18n.ts.favorite" as-like class="button" rounded @click="favorite()"><i class="ti ti-heart"></i><span v-if="clip.favoritedCount > 0" style="margin-left: 6px;">{{ clip.favoritedCount }}</span></MkButton> diff --git a/packages/frontend/src/pages/user/home.vue b/packages/frontend/src/pages/user/home.vue index 9c133346d5440ce0d2077b02e44fe2999b5600a1..a39f2068632fbea86a68acd9292256772a04a09a 100644 --- a/packages/frontend/src/pages/user/home.vue +++ b/packages/frontend/src/pages/user/home.vue @@ -69,7 +69,7 @@ </div> <div class="description"> <MkOmit> - <Mfm v-if="user.description" :text="user.description" :is-note="false" :author="user" :i="$i"/> + <Mfm v-if="user.description" :text="user.description" :isNote="false" :author="user" :i="$i"/> <p v-else class="empty">{{ i18n.ts.noAccountDescription }}</p> </MkOmit> </div> diff --git a/packages/frontend/src/widgets/WidgetOnlineUsers.vue b/packages/frontend/src/widgets/WidgetOnlineUsers.vue index 44e073545d91e4e295b56496e9cff84a9da4a09c..19195d6fdedb34ca81ac101d90439f646cec8940 100644 --- a/packages/frontend/src/widgets/WidgetOnlineUsers.vue +++ b/packages/frontend/src/widgets/WidgetOnlineUsers.vue @@ -1,6 +1,6 @@ <template> <div data-cy-mkw-onlineUsers class="mkw-onlineUsers" :class="{ _panel: !widgetProps.transparent, pad: !widgetProps.transparent }"> - <I18n v-if="onlineUsersCount" :src="i18n.ts.onlineUsersCount" text-tag="span" class="text"> + <I18n v-if="onlineUsersCount" :src="i18n.ts.onlineUsersCount" textTag="span" class="text"> <template #n><b>{{ number(onlineUsersCount) }}</b></template> </I18n> </div>